Correlation to Other Methods
4
OPTI CCA-TS vs other Blood Gas Instruments on whole blood in a typical setting
Excess blood aliquots from specimens collected for blood gas analyses were analyzed by both traditional
and non-traditional operators of blood gas equipment in hospital laboratories. The blood was analyzed
on the OPTI CCA-TS after obtaining the requisite results from existing instrumentation used for these
analyses and operated and controlled following their established procedures.

OPTI CCA-TS with B-Lac Cassette vs other Blood Gas Instruments on whole blood
(in-house testing)
Whole blood samples from multiple donors were tonometered with different %O
2
gas mixtures to
generate a wide range of pO
2
values. The blood samples were analyzed in parallel on the B-Lac cassette
and other laboratory instruments.
